Transaction 584ff10871c14fb988390d97623fb6c1b3353e9ca4762b483a8d5d1967176d4e

8 Input
2 Outputs
  • 584ff10871c14fb988390d97623fb6c1b3353e9ca4762b483a8d5d1967176d4e:0
  • value  1374408
    address  1KEeqjgs3RXjRiZyiytjxytXKMB8ePyN6D
  • 584ff10871c14fb988390d97623fb6c1b3353e9ca4762b483a8d5d1967176d4e:1
  • value  1381
    address  bc1qhwftqpqpwj0pd48v9e6wggdf0unsk4t7gds5m0